A pair of George III silver sauce tureens,
maker's mark partially worn, London 1767,
shaped oval lobed form, beaded borders, engraved with armorials, within foliate mantling, on four beaded scroll legs, length 17.7cm, approx. weight 25oz. (2)

The arms are that a variant of Peart, Lut(te)ley or Binge impaling Whit(taker).
